HOW DOES THE BLIND PLAYTESTING WORK? 

Patrons at the Senior Inventor and Adviser levels are eligible for blind playtesting services. We'll work with you to get us a copy of your game. We're willing to do a print-and-play as long as it's relatively simple; otherwise we'll coordinate mailing us a copy. Remote testing via Tabletop Simulator is discouraged. We will test your game as soon as we can after receiving it—in most cases within a couple of weeks. We'll conduct at least one blind test each month for as long as you're a patron at the Senior Inventor or Adviser level. Feedback will be sent via email or, if you prefer, through a feedback form of your choice.
